UFC CEO Dana White unloaded on Bryce Mitchell for calling Adolf Hitler a "good guy." Mitchell, who last stepped inside the Octagon in December 2024, attracted eyeballs for making a controversial statement on the ArkanSanity podcast. While discussing Elon Musk's recent salutation during the DC victory rally of President Donald Trump, Mitchell and MMA star Roli Delgado went overboard.

What Did Bryce Mitchell Say?
While discussing Musk's salute, Mitchell began praising Adolf Hitler, the leader of Nazi Germany, who carried out the holocaust of the Jews.
"I honestly think that Hitler was a good guy based upon my own research, not my public education indoctrination," Mitchell said. "I really do think before Hitler got on meth; he was a guy I'd go fishing with." He then claimed Hitler "wanted to purify [Germany] by kicking the greedy Jews out that were destroying his country and turning them all into gays." These comments of his were labelled as homophobic and antisemitic.
He also suggested that the holocaust never happened and claimed that he has done his "own research" as opposed to what "public education will tell you."

Dana White Describes Bryce Mitchell's Comments 'Beyond Disgusting'
The comments sparked fury among the fans eventually provoking a reaction from Dana White as well. White addressed the issue during the presser of the Power Slap tournament.
White said: 'I've heard a lot of dumb and ignorant s*** said over the years, but this is probably the worst.
'First of all, when you talk about Hitler, he was responsible for the death of six million Jews and it was his intent to completely eliminate the Jewish people. And that's a guy you would want to go fishing with?
'And think about this, when you look at World War Two, it was the deadliest war in human history. In its entirety, you're talking about a war that resulted in 15 million military deaths, and 45 million civilian deaths. That doesn't include at least another 25 million soldiers that were wounded.
'Second of all, Hitler is one of the most disgusting and evil human beings to ever walk the Earth, and anyone that even tries to take an opposing position is a moron.
'That’s the problem with the internet and social media. You provide a platform to a lot of dumb and ignorant people.
'We reached out to Bryce immediately when we read what he said, and let him know exactly how we felt about it. But what he said was beyond disgusting and he needs a real education on the facts surrounding Hitler and World War Two.'
Despite the controversial comments, Bryce Mitchell's UFC contract won't be terminated as White called the incident a case of "free speech."
